The patch below replaces the existing 8Kb randomisation of the userspace
stack pointer (which is currently only done for Hyperthreaded P-IVs) with a
more general randomisation over a 64Kb range. 64Kb is not a lot, but it's a
start and once the dust settles we can increase this value to a more
agressive value.

diff -purN step1/arch/i386/kernel/process.c step2/arch/i386/kernel/process.c
--- step1/arch/i386/kernel/process.c	2005-01-26 18:24:35.000000000 +0100
+++ step2/arch/i386/kernel/process.c	2005-01-27 21:10:19.000000000 +0100
@@ -36,6 +36,7 @@
 #include <linux/module.h>
 #include <linux/kallsyms.h>
 #include <linux/ptrace.h>
+#include <linux/random.h>
 
 #include <asm/uaccess.h>
 #include <asm/pgtable.h>
@@ -828,3 +829,9 @@ asmlinkage int sys_get_thread_area(struc
 	return 0;
 }
 
+unsigned long arch_align_stack(unsigned long sp)
+{
+	if (randomize_va_space)
+		sp -= ((get_random_int() % 4096) << 4);
+	return sp & ~0xf;
+}
diff -purN step1/arch/x86_64/kernel/process.c step2/arch/x86_64/kernel/process.c
--- step1/arch/x86_64/kernel/process.c	2005-01-26 18:24:49.000000000 +0100
+++ step2/arch/x86_64/kernel/process.c	2005-01-27 21:10:19.000000000 +0100
@@ -743,3 +743,10 @@ int dump_task_regs(struct task_struct *t
  
 	return 1;
 }
+
+unsigned long arch_align_stack(unsigned long sp)
+{
+	if (randomize_vs_space)
+		sp -= ((get_random_int() % 4096) << 4);
+	return sp & ~0xf;
+}
diff -purN step1/fs/binfmt_elf.c step2/fs/binfmt_elf.c
--- step1/fs/binfmt_elf.c	2005-01-27 21:09:32.000000000 +0100
+++ step2/fs/binfmt_elf.c	2005-01-27 21:18:58.000000000 +0100
@@ -165,21 +165,14 @@ create_elf_tables(struct linux_binprm *b
 	if (k_platform) {
 		size_t len = strlen(k_platform) + 1;
 
-#ifdef CONFIG_X86_HT
 		/*
 		 * In some cases (e.g. Hyper-Threading), we want to avoid L1
 		 * evictions by the processes running on the same package. One
 		 * thing we can do is to shuffle the initial stack for them.
-		 *
-		 * The conditionals here are unneeded, but kept in to make the
-		 * code behaviour the same as pre change unless we have
-		 * hyperthreaded processors. This should be cleaned up
-		 * before 2.6
 		 */
 	 
-		if (smp_num_siblings > 1)
-			STACK_ALLOC(p, ((current->pid % 64) << 7));
-#endif
+		p = arch_align_stack(p);
+
 		u_platform = (elf_addr_t __user *)STACK_ALLOC(p, len);
 		if (__copy_to_user(u_platform, k_platform, len))
 			return -EFAULT;
diff -purN step1/fs/exec.c step2/fs/exec.c
--- step1/fs/exec.c	2005-01-27 21:09:32.000000000 +0100
+++ step2/fs/exec.c	2005-01-27 21:18:37.000000000 +0100
@@ -400,7 +400,8 @@ int setup_arg_pages(struct linux_binprm 
 	while (i < MAX_ARG_PAGES)
 		bprm->page[i++] = NULL;
 #else
-	stack_base = stack_top - MAX_ARG_PAGES * PAGE_SIZE;
+	stack_base = arch_align_stack(STACK_TOP - MAX_ARG_PAGES*PAGE_SIZE);
+	stack_base = PAGE_ALIGN(stack_base);
 	bprm->p += stack_base;
 	mm->arg_start = bprm->p;
 	arg_size = stack_top - (PAGE_MASK & (unsigned long) mm->arg_start);
